Undertow
the bell sounded releasing the doors
and we spill into the hallways
boyfriend chatter, metal door clatter
thread the needle to room 206
couples gaze about nervously
teachers are like shepherds
tending and herding the unruly flock
the seating chart was a quilt
of friendship patterns
neatly arranged for simplicity
chaos remained for a few moments
as evening plans were confirmed
she kicked the wastebasket in anger
assignment due spread across the room
some copied frantically
others moaned in despair
lost between the library
and several empty aluminum cans
focus shifted to front center
information flood gates opened
a low murmur from the back row
tightly folded messages tossed
snickers, giggles, wise cracks
he tied my hair to the water faucet
random synchronized annoyances
sunshine triggers thoughts
of late afternoon freedom and frolic
flood gates forced to close
I wander through the debris
football on a cool evening
exploring abandoned buildings
a cabin deep in the woods
bright lights and mysterious music
